two years since an off duty richmond police officer was kill in his own home by a man he considered his own son. today robert vega was given maximum sentence in the courtroom. >> in an emotional hearing in the courtroom the family of augustine gus vegas told the judge what his loss 22 months ago has meant to them. several of vegas's ten children gave statements some offering forgiveness to robert vega, i man once considered part of the family. >> we had some that didn't want to see rob do that many years and some thought he should have done more. >> you say you forgive him. >> i do, i do. >> a judge sentenced 30-year-old to maximum 21 years for shooting vegas's home. vega was dating his young daughter and father of their child. and witnessed the shooting. in court said maybe would have been easier if it was a stranger. no way to make sense of this. >> he risks his life every day for everybody and gets his one sanctuary one place he floknows can lay his head that's where his life was taken. >> his lawyer said he was suffered from ptsd and -- on his way out of court said i love us with all my heart. i'm not a danger. not a bad person. this expletive is not justice. >> i really believe in my son for his mental illness and post traumatic stress and for both of our families this is a great tragedy. >> at the ends of the sentencing kw indicated he does plan to appeal.
